I am also going to be celebrating my two year old daughters birthday. It will be very simple. two to three children. Since it is warm in california I will purchase a small wading pool to play in. Since two years don't understand the concept of games we will have and paint boards up so they can finger paint with whip cream. it is easy on the eyes and if they put in there mouths it won't hurt. The kids will go home with some bath toys and buckets since summer is coming. Finger foods to eat and easy on you. Simple decorations will make the kids happy. Just relax you will never get this moment back.

Here's some great cheap, healthy, and simple party ideas for your lil one:
"smelly" play dough recipe: 1 cup each salt, flour, and water. Two Tbl. creme of tartar, one pack colored kool-aid. Mix and cook on low heat until ball forms. Knead until smooth.
Knox-blox fruit jigglers for treats or spoon races. Pudding finger painting on butcher paper.

Oh, one more idea: if you live in an area that's already very warm (like here in NM where I am), you could try a "swim" party where the feature is a lawn sprinkler. Just make sure that wherever you do it, the surface should be not-slippery when wet (a lawn, a rough concrete surface, etc.). The kids don't even have to be in swimsuits.

Watering your lawn while the kids have fun at the same time is frugal, right? :-)

I agree with the previous poster that your daughter won't really "get" most of what's going on, so I wouldn't try for too much. If you're planning to invite some of her similar-age friends over, some things that my son enjoyed at that age were sidewalk chalks and soap bubbles. We have a concrete patio in back that the kids loved "messing up" with chalks! Chalks and bubbles are both inexpensive, and will give the kids some things to do. Also, just a suggestion to keep the party relatively short!

Because two year olds usually don't understand much about birthdays and you have no family around, I'd recommend having a simple party with the normal birthday trappings.

Get some colorful balloons, have a small cake (or cup cake) that she can destroy, put some candles on it so she can learn about blowing them out, lots of presents (they mostly enjoy unwrapping them more than anything so you could just wrap up some of their old toys), make sure you have a camera to take pictures to share with the family. Sing "Happy Birthday" to her and let her know it is her special day.

If you plan on inviting friends or friends with little ones, make sure you have a few party favors for the little ones. Just make sure they are child safe. Many cheap favors could be dangerous for the 3 and under set. It is hard to organize much in the way of games for toddlers, they like to do their own thing. Maybe just bring out some toys and let them play. If it is nice weather, you could let them run around the yard. If you are inviting toddlers, however, make sure that their parents are also present.
